This situation involves an integer overflow. The memory reserved for peak upload storage ended up being less than zero. Since it's unsigned data, it only accepts values from 0 to its maximum limit, ignoring any negative numbers. Once the data fell below zero, it automatically jumped to the opposite end of the range, which is the maximum value. Such behavior can occur due to odd rounding problems.
